HAMILTON, OH -- Last year was a challenging year for many cleaning contractors. Due to the pandemic, all types of facilities began shutting down. If facilities are closed, they do not need cleaning, negatively impacting cleaning contractors. However, with the vaccine 2021 looks brighter, and equipment manufacturers expect new opportunities and a rebound in business growth for the contract cleaning industry. To take advantage of this rebound, cleaning contractors must assure customers and prospects that they know how to protect building users' health, said Melissa Hard, lead generation specialist at Kaivac, Inc., a manufacturer of cleaning systems designed to stop the spread of infection.
